The announcement was made during trading hours today, 19 November 2018.

Meanwhile, the S&P BSE Sensex was up 257.58 points, or 0.73% to 35,714.74.

On the BSE, 18,000 shares were traded in the counter so far compared with average daily volumes of 23,000 shares in the past two weeks. The stock had hit a high of Rs 224.70 and a low of Rs 217 so far during the day. The stock hit a 52-week high of Rs 522.35 on 9 February 2018. The stock hit a 52-week low of Rs 201 on 8 October 2018.

Surya Roshni said that it has obtained an order aggregating to Rs 59 crore for design, manufacture, testing, supply, operation and maintenance (O&M) of LED street lights & poles and other related works for implementation of greenfield street lighting projects for Urban Local Bodies (ULBs) in Odisha from Government of Odisha, Housing & Urban Department.

Net profit of Surya Roshni rose 6.84% to Rs 25.15 crore on 22.76% rise in net sales to Rs 1394.80 crore in Q2 September 2018 over Q2 September 2017.

Surya Roshni is a manufacturing company with business interests in steel pipes, lighting, fans and home appliances, and polyvinyl chloride (PVC) pipes.
